SCCA_Club_Logo_2The next set of races at Lime Rock Park are the Sports Car Club of America NARRC run-offs, Friday and Saturday, October 1-2. “NARRC” stands for the North Atlantic Road Racing Championship, and the October 2 races are the season finales for every SCCA class in the Region: it determines who goes to the SCCA National Run-offs and who has to stay home! This is great racing, trust us – everything from the thundering GT1 Corvettes and Mustangs to the hyper-quick Formula Fords and Formula Vees are racing hard for double points.
